CCT: Judge orders Saraki's security operatives out of courtroom
Danladi Umar, the chairman of Code of Conduct Tribunal on Wednesday, April 27, ordered security operatives attached to Bukola Saraki, Senate president, out of the tribunal.
According to him, the order was for the safety of the people present at the court.
“We have observed that some armed security agents are at the tribunal. We want such security men to stay outside.
“They should stay outside of the court hall not inside. It is for the protection of us here,” Umar said.
However, he also spoke on the leaked video of him shouting at a lawyer which went viral online.
He said it is not right that people in their houses can watch what goes on within the walls of the court room which should not be so.
Kanu Agabi, the lead counsel to Saraki said all he wants is peace to reign as the judge should tone down on his anger.
He said this is because there are lawyers who take him as a role model and should not be misled.
“My prayer is for peace and understanding. By God’s grace, you are in that post to be instrumental. I have great deed that harmony and love will prevail.
“That is why I always urge you not to be angry because anger is not of God but of the devil.
“Generations to come will adore you if you are humble and humane. Nobody will assassinate you but you should be an advocate for peace,” he said.
Saraki arrived at the CCT in company of just two senators, Tayo Alasoadura of Ondo atate and another who is yet to be identified.
Saraki has been charged to court since September 22, 2015 over 13 counts of corruption bordered on corruption.
